In the Scopes Trial that was celebrated in 1925, a high school teacher was acused of violating the Tennessee's Butler Act, which had declared illegal to teach human evolution theories in any school that enjoyed public funding.

This trial highlighted the existing polemic between modernists, that stated that evolution could be consistently explained together with religion,and Fundamentalists who argued that no human-developed knowledge could overrule the word of God as contained in the Bible.

Alexander Mitchell Palmer (A) was the famous attorney general under President Wilson who led a witch-hunt to round up communists in the 1920s. These efforts were known as the "Palmer Raids" and were efforts to go after suspected communists and their "activities" in the United States.
